The Cardassian Communications Service or Cardassian Information Service was a news service that was present within the Cardassian Union.

The Information Service was tasked with investigating stories within Cardassian space and reporting it to the civilian branches. A great deal of censorship was applied to these broadcasts and news stories in order to paint the Union in good light. (ST - Terok Nor novel: Night of the Wolves)

In 2357, Iliana Ghemor listened to a broadcast by the Information Service that mentioned her father Tekeny Ghemor's new assignment to the Cardassian Central Command, as well as Trekal Darhe'el's retirement and Morad Pirak's upcoming transfer to Bajor. (DS9 novel: Fearful Symmetry)

By 2370, they were known as the Cardassian Communications Service and handled the majority of Cardassian transmissions. (DS9 episode: "Profit and Loss")
